Anti-Drug Awareness Programme Conducted at JITS

The Karimnagar rural police in association with the NSS wing of the Jyothishmathi Institute of Technology and Science (JITS) (Autonomous) organised an anti-drug awareness programme on the college premises on 24/06/2024 (Monday).

Karimnagar Rural ACP P.Venkata Ramana, LMD Inspector R.Swamy, Women Police Station Inspector Srilatha, LMD Sl Cheralu, MD Neuro Dr. Shiva Kumar, JITS Chairman J.Sagar Rao and Principal Dr.K S Rao, NSS Programme officer Dr.Pranitha and others were also present.

Speaking on the occasion, the ACP explained the ill-effects of drug abuse and urged the gathering to cooperate with the police to eradicate the menace of drugs from the society and asked them to share information with the police about those indulging in drug trafficking in their areas.

Urging the students to abide by the teachers’ guidance to make society drug-free, he encouraged students to hold awareness talks with people who were addicted to drugs or their family members and direct them towards deaddiction centres. The police officials suggested the students to organise contests like debates, declamations, essay-writing, painting, slogan-writing, skits, short films, rallies etc to focus on ill-effects of drug abuse and alcoholism.

Neuro-physician Dr.Shiva Kumar explained how the drugs and alcohol would affect the functioning of the brain and loss of memory power. He appealed to the people to desist from any kind of drug substance.

Women Police Station Inspector Srilatha empowered the students about the SHE teams and enlightened the students to fight against the drug menace in the district.
